Showing all 6Some wiring caught fire in water truck, employee exited water truck to retrieve fire extinguisher. The next day EE started having back pain.
Employee was standing over next to off side of bolter. Draw rock fell. Stuck employee in the head and face and cut above left eye. Rock measure 2 foot long, 17 inches wide, 2 inches thick, #2 Entry 10 foot outby spad 18810.
Employee was getting supplies out of bed of bed of company truck. When employee exited truck, employee's hand slipped on to the hook of the bungee cord that's currently holding the brake light in place. The hook punctured employee's right hand, between thumb and index finger.
Employee was in a scoop bucket going to the batteries first and the breaker knocked on the scoop which in turn locked up the park brake striking EE up against the ejector blade.
Descending ladder from rock truck got to bottom step when EE's foot slipped and went in between first and second step straining EE's knee.
